Of course the tests come back negative. House, meanwhile, asks if Foreman has a problem with interracial dating. "Haven't any of your shorties ever been whities?" Foreman says he doesn't understand House's ghetto slang, and asks House how many black women he's dated. "I don't care about color," House says, "as long as they can help me breed a superior race." Foreman admits most of his girlfriends have been black, but that's only because he has more in common with them. Much like House must only date emotionally stunted bigots. Well played, Foreman. Well played.

Next, House has to explain his actions with DMo to Cuddy. He still thinks Cuddy is pregnant, and needles her about the size of her rapidly expanding first-trimester ass. Speaking of, Cuddy tells House he can berate patients all he wants, "but shoving objects into their rectums is assault." In the end, she orders House to apologize to DMo. (Get it? In the end?)

Meanwhile, the wife wakes up and sees her husband's father in their room, warning her to stay away from his son. She asks how he found them, but he ignores her, and instead warns his son to stay away from that girl, before breaking his arm. Looks like Dad's a bit of a bigot himself. But whereas Jeremy fractured someone's skull for attacking his wife, when it's time for her to return the favor, all she does is sit there and scream. Women. Fortunately, her screams alert Foreman, who runs into the room. Unfortunately, Tracie was just hallucinating. Even more unfortunatelyier, she slips into a coma.

Foreman is sitting with Jeremy talking about his wife, who's undergoing an MRI. The tests show her coma's getting worse. Meanwhile, Jeremy's pains are getting stronger. And Leon's getting larger.

Jeremy explains his wife's hallucination: His dad was a drunk, pill-popping racist (Aren't they all?). When he caught Jeremy sneaking into Tracie's house, he broke Jeremy's arm and threatened Tracie. A few years later, they ran off together. And a couple years after that, Jeremy's dad killed himself. Yay guilty suicide!

Later, the Housemates are going through a bunch more possible diseases. When the Outhouses don't agree with House's newest theory, he takes his ball and goes home. By which I mean he takes the x-rays to ask Wilson.

Wilson doesn't buy House's theory either, but that isn't the only reason House is there. Seems he bribed the janitor to steal the new nurse's personnel file and he wants Wilson to look it over. Wilson still denies dating her, and calls House a miserable jerk who can't stand to be alone, and whose real fear is Wilson having a good relationship so they can't hang out any longer. House admits that keeps him up at night, along with the Loch Ness Monster, global warming, evolution and other fictional concepts.

Even though Wilson didn't agree with him, House tells the others he did and orders them to start the treatment. He also orders them to do a brain biopsy. Cameron says they can't, because the husband has to give consent and he has an obvious conflict of interest, in that he has the same disease. "It's not his brain we're cutting open, but he gets all the benefit. He'd do it just to save himself." When did Cameron become such a hopeless romantic?

Cuddy agrees with Cameron, because chicks always stick together. She tells House he can't do it without a separate guardian's decision, because it would open the hospital up to a potential lawsuit. But don't all of House's cases do that? Eventually, she agrees to let Wilson talk to Jeremy about doing the tests, but only if House apologizes to DMo for leaving a thermometer in his pooper.

Jeremy listens to Wilson's explanation of the test, but says he won't let them cut Tracie's brain, because she's too brilliant. Instead, he tells Wilson to cut open his brain instead. If only it were that easy. Unfortunately, the disease hasn't progressed far enough in Jeremy, so his brain isn't infected yet. Fine. Then Jeremy tells Wilson to stop treating him so his symptoms will get worse faster. House is right: Jeremy is a dumbass.

In order to get Jeremy to change his mind, House wants to take him off his morphine, because "drugs cloud a person's judgment." Hello Pot? Kettle on line one. When the Housemates refuse to turn off Jeremy's morphine, House threatens to put him on an opiate-blocker. Foreman says that's unethical, even for House, and makes House give him the drugs. Too bad House pulled the old switcharoo and gave Foreman the wrong drugs. Because by the time he figures it out, House has already injected Jeremy and starts with the verbal abuse, calling Jeremy a moron for not letting him cut open his wife's brain: "Dude, she's in a coma. Who you trying to impress?" Good point.
